Output 68dbdc4866e3bcb390f5b7e01ba986821b16ac67f64b868e1f9f2a91a6175516:0

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7b37cf5b64cad605b2e3a7e45b671000aafea3 OP_EQUAL
address
3HESQVVzq6hZYdjf44BjDfqDjgAFrTvvQ4
transaction
68dbdc4866e3bcb390f5b7e01ba986821b16ac67f64b868e1f9f2a91a6175516
spent
true